1

我有一个应用程序说“app1”(主应用程序支持登录),它部署了一些不同的机器tomcat服务器,另一个应用程序说“app2”,它也部署在另一台机器tomcat服务器中。那么,我是否需要在两台机器上都安装 siteminder Web 代理,或者它只在“appl2”中打开?

4

2 回答 2

1

取决于您使用的代理类型 - 如果您正在为 Web 服务器(IIS、Apache)使用 Web 代理,则假设它处理对两个应用服务器的请求,您可以将其安装在该盒子上。如果您正在为应用服务器安装代理,Siteminder 可以将用户登录到“app1”服务器上的应用,然后可以将应用/应用服务器令牌传递给“app2”

于 2013-12-20T06:09:32.617 回答
0

您可以使用传统的反向代理(带有 mod_proxy 的 apache)或 SiteMinder 安全代理服务器来处理 Web 代理工作并将流量转发到目标 Web/应用程序服务器。

Secure Proxy Server 使您的单点登录环境具有“无代理”功能。您仍将拥有 1 个或多个 SiteMinder Web 代理(取决于部署的代理数量),但 Web 和应用程序服务器不需要安装任何代理。Web/app 服务器只需要能够使用 SiteMinder 提供的 HTTP Headers。

于 2013-12-21T04:28:50.400 回答